摘要
目的:构建黑色素浓集激素受体2(MCHR2)siRNA重组腺病毒载体,并在稳定表达MCHR2的中国仓鼠卵巢(CHO)细胞中鉴定其干扰作用.方法:人工合成靶向MCHR2的siRNA干扰序列,用分子克隆的方法克隆到穿梭载体pSES-HUS上,得到pSES-HUS-MCHR2siRNA,并与腺病毒骨架质粒pAdeasy-1在BJ5183细菌中进行同源重组,得到pAdeasy-SES-HUS-MCHR2siRNA,在HEK293细胞中包装成重组腺病毒,感染稳定表达MCHR2的CHO细胞株,RT-PCR及Western Blot检测腺病毒对细胞MCHR2表达的影响.结果:成功构建MCHR2siRNA重组腺病毒载体.MCHR2siRNA重组腺病毒显著抑制CHO细胞中MCHR2的表达.结论:构建的Adeasy-MCHR2 siRNA腺病毒能有效地抑制CHO细胞中MCHR2表达,为研究MCHR2的功能及其与肥胖的关系提供了有效的工具.
AIM: To construct the recombinant adenovirus vector for siRNA targeting melanin-concentrating hormone receptor 2 (MCHR2) gene and to identify its inhibitive effect on the expression of MCHR2 gene in CHO cells stably expressing MCHR2 gene. METHODS: The siRNA sequence targeting MCHR2 gene was synthesized and cloned into the shuttle plasmid pSES-HUS to form the vector pSES-HUS-MCHR2siRNA. It was homogenously recombinated with adenovirus backbone plasmid pAdeasy-1 in E coli BJ5183. Then the recombinant adenovirus vector was transfected into HEK293 cells and adenovirus was packaged and ampliied. The CHO cells stablly expressing MCHR2 gene were infected by the adenovirus. The target gene was detected by RT-PCR and Western Blot. RESULTS: The recombinant adenoviral vector containing siRNA targeting MCHR2 gene was successfully constructed. The expression of MCHR2 in the CHO cells was significandy inhibited by MCHR2siRNA recombinant adenovirus. CONCLUSION: The recombinant adenovirus Adeasy-MCHR2- siRNA significantly inhibits the expression of MCHR2 in the CHO cells, which can provide a valid tool to study the function of MCHR2 and the relationship with obesity.
